Transaction 877c951165456f1cb56a5bdbe1376172f4ed1720436ddae704ba8f4a4fe2def8
1 Input
1 Output
-
877c951165456f1cb56a5bdbe1376172f4ed1720436ddae704ba8f4a4fe2def8:0
- value
- 4259233
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f6e76ec48827bcaad2ff30ea5de5ab152d7a656b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PWWUR5rPSF2WDYQ4uQRELwpr2TstL7fZo